Industrial and Construction Vibratory Solutions

 

In the industrial sector, the term "mini vibrator" often refers to compact, high-frequency devices designed for specific, localized applications. Portuguese manufacturers and suppliers in this niche serve the construction, agriculture, and food processing industries with high efficiency.

 

Key Applications and Equipment Types

Concrete Consolidation:

 In small-scale or highly detailed construction work, such as pre-cast concrete molding or architectural masonry, compact poker vibrators are essential. These tools ensure the structural integrity of concrete by removing air bubbles, and Portuguese suppliers have excelled in providing ergonomic and durable options for the local construction market.

Silo and Hopper Flow Aids:

 Many Portuguese food processing and chemical manufacturing plants utilize small, external pneumatic or electric vibrators. These are attached to bins and hoppers to prevent material bridging and ensure a consistent flow of dry or granular materials.

Vibratory Feeding Systems:

 Automation is a major focus in Portugals manufacturing hub. Small vibratory feeders are integral to assembly lines where components need to be aligned or moved at high speeds with high accuracy.

 

Precision Micro-Motors and Component Engineering

 

Beyond the physical movement of bulk materials, there is a thriving segment in Portugal focused on the smaller end of the spectrum: micro-vibration motors. These are essential for the growing electronics and research-and-development sectors in cities like Lisbon and Porto.

 

Integration in Modern Technology

Haptic Feedback Systems:

 As consumer electronics design becomes more sophisticated, the integration of micro-vibrators into mobile devices, gaming peripherals, and virtual reality interfaces has become standard. Portuguese tech firms often collaborate on the design and testing of these components.

Medical and Lab Equipment:

 Precision is paramount in the medical device sector. Mini vibration motors are often used in lab equipment for sample agitation, stirring, or in specialized medical wearables that utilize haptic alerts.

Robotics and Automation:

 As Portugal expands its robotics capabilities, micro-vibrators are finding uses in sensory feedback for robotic limbs and localized cleaning or polishing tools in cleanroom environments.

Future Outlook and Technological Trends

 

The vibratory technology market in Portugal is evolving alongside broader trends in Industry 4.0. Several key developments are shaping the future of this sector.

 

Energy Efficiency:

 Modern vibratory motors are being designed with energy conservation in mind. There is a growing preference for brushless DC motors in the micro-vibrator category, which offer longer lifespans and lower power consumption.

Smart Integration:

 The rise of the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T) means that vibratory equipment is becoming "smarter." New sensors integrated into vibrators allow for predictive maintenance, providing data on wear and tear before a component fails.

Sustainable Manufacturing:

 As Portugal aligns with European Green Deal initiatives, there is an increased focus on the recyclability and sustainability of components, including the materials used in motor housings and electronic parts.
